Love it.... My one and only face to face interaction with Bill was in 1991. My wife and I chaired our son's grammar school sports award dinner. We were lucky to get Oliver Taylor, MVP of the 1991 BET as a featured guest (he was great by the way... I remember thinking he would go far after hearing him give some remarks... he happily signed autographs for the kids afterwards).... but I was having trouble getting a main Speaker..... We had Bob Hurley SR. in '89 when St A's was named top team in the country... but was striking out with various "big names" this time around. I finally got a local high school coach to speak and he did fine.... but during my search, I called a few people and one knew Bill Raftery. I never got a call back about Bill, so I went on with my search.

The night of the awards dinner I was MCing and while I was welcoming the people who were in attendance, starting to tell them about the evening's program..... I saw Bill enter the gym...... I introduced our surprise now guest co-speaker as he walked up to the podium and he went on to regale the crowd in a way only he could do.... it was the cherry on top of a great evening. Afterwards he told me that he heard that we were in the need of a speaker, so he just showed up to see if we still needed anyone. His timing was impeccable That's the Bill Raftery I met.

Actually, my first impression of Bill was watching him animatedly ripping his jacket off while coaching SHU in Walsh Gym. Thought he was great then too.

Got to know Bill & Hoddy for about 2 1/2 years scouting recruits for them until both left. The Raf you see on TV is the same person off camera. Cordial, funny and just a great person.
BTW That coat throwing incident cost him his wallet. He told the manager to NEVER again let him bring anything of value in his coat when he was on the court or he would be dismissed from the team immediately. 😃
